the uk-based tidy books make brilliant little book racks that display and store books making it easy for little ones to browse and play.
born from a mother frustrated with the lack of practical storage options for her children's books, geraldine grandidier, a highly skilled violin-maker, created tidy books! (oh, the power of the frustrated mom!) the cases are handmade from sustainable wood and treated with a water-based lacquer. they come in a variety of colors and designs from a full-size model to the compact bunk buddy.
i reviewed the multifunctional bunk buddy that is designed to be mounted on a wall near a bed. it has plenty of room for books in various sizes and the bottom shelf can be used for a nightlight or toys--love that! the bunk buddy is fantastic for city families that might not have a lot of room for a full kids bookcase. i put mine on the floor (pictured above) and secured it to the wall with a screw--otherwise my toddler was tipping it over. the bunk buddy would also be great near a changing station or even on a desk.
tidy books just became available in the us and shipping is free.
